Attached is a MACD True indicator by David W. Thomas and it looks good. How can I access the values of each in coding a test script? My attempts have come to nothing. Any help? Where I am I wrong when scripting
double m = iCustom(NULL,0,"MACD True",MODE_MAIN,1);
double n = iCustom(NULL,0,"MACD True",0,MODE_SIGNAL,1);
double p = iCustom(NULL,0,"MACD True",0,MODE_EMA,1); //and I have no idea how to get the histogram value

Hi CupOtea,
I know the MACD True, use it myself... :)
The indicator stores the following values:
SetIndexStyle(0,DRAW_LINE);
SetIndexBuffer(0,MACDLineBuffer);
SetIndexDrawBegin(0,SlowMAPeriod);
SetIndexStyle(1,DRAW_LINE,STYLE_DOT);
SetIndexBuffer(1,SignalLineBuffer);
SetIndexDrawBegin(1,SlowMAPeriod+SignalMAPeriod);
SetIndexStyle(2,DRAW_HISTOGRAM);
SetIndexBuffer(2,HistogramBuffer);
SetIndexDrawBegin(2,SlowMAPeriod+SignalMAPeriod);
So buffer 0 stores the value for the MACD Line, Buffer 1 the value for the Signal Line, and buffer 2 the value for the Histogram.
So you can try this. I have not tested it, but it should work. Just remember to replace "period", "method" and "price" with the values you want:
YourVariable = iCustom( NULL, 0, "MACD True", period, method, price, 0, 0 ); // BUFFER 0 - MACD Line
YourVariable = iCustom( NULL, 0, "MACD True", period, method, price, 1, 0 ); // BUFFER 1 - Signal Line
YourVariable = iCustom( NULL, 0, "MACD True", period, method, price, 2, 0 ); // BUFFER 2 - Histogram
Hope this helps. :)

Hi,
Sorry I made a mistake in the code. Try this, I tested it and it seems to work.
//+------------------------------------------------------------------+
//| Script program start function |
//+------------------------------------------------------------------+
void OnStart()
{
double MACDLineValue;
double SignalLineValue;
double HistogramValue;
MACDLineValue = iCustom( NULL, 0, "MACD True", 12, 26, 9, 0, 0 ); // BUFFER 0 - MACD Line
SignalLineValue = iCustom( NULL, 0, "MACD True", 12, 26, 9, 1, 0 ); // BUFFER 1 - Signal Line
HistogramValue = iCustom( NULL, 0, "MACD True", 12, 26, 9, 2, 0 ); // BUFFER 0 - Histogram
Alert("MACD Line: " + DoubleToStr(MACDLineValue) + ", Signal Line: " + DoubleToStr(SignalLineValue) + ", Histogram: " + DoubleToStr(HistogramValue));
}
//+------------------------------------------------------------------+
The "Alert" function is just to test and compare the values to the Data Window values
